The End of an Era in Tyler: Bishop Strickland’s Departure

In November 2023, a significant shift occurred in the Diocese of Tyler when Pope Francis accepted Bishop Strickland’s resignation. This event marked the conclusion of his nearly eleven-year episcopate in the East Texas diocese. The reasons cited for his resignation were not immediately detailed by the Holy See, leading to widespread speculation and varying interpretations among observers. However, it’s crucial to understand the context of his episcopate to appreciate the impact of this transition.

Bishop Strickland was appointed Bishop of Tyler in 2012 by Pope Benedict XVI. From the outset, he established himself as a shepherd deeply committed to the Magisterium and the teachings of the Church. His homilies and public statements often emphasized a return to traditional liturgical practices and a firm adherence to moral theology. This approach resonated deeply with many Catholics who sought a clear and unambiguous articulation of Church doctrine in a rapidly changing world.

During his time in Tyler, Bishop Strickland was known for his accessibility and his engagement with the faithful. He was a regular presence at diocesan events, parish visits, and often engaged directly with his flock through social media and other communication channels. His passionate advocacy for the unborn, his strong stance against certain social trends, and his unwavering loyalty to the papacy, particularly during times of perceived doctrinal ambiguity, made him a figure of considerable admiration for many.

However, his tenure also saw periods of tension and criticism. His outspoken nature, while celebrated by supporters, sometimes led to friction with those who held differing views or felt his public pronouncements were divisive. The specifics of these internal dynamics are complex and often filtered through varying perspectives. Nevertheless, the culmination of his service in Tyler marked a pivotal moment, leaving many to wonder about his future role and his continued impact on the Church.
